6 years ago I made a decision that changed my life

6 years ago this week I stepped on the plane for my first ever solo trip.

Life changing that trip was. It woke me up.

But it wasn't the trip itself that changed my life.

It was the decision to go on that trip that did.

In 2014, I had finally graduated university after taking a bit longer to finish my degree while also working full-time.

My mom was healthy after a year of health scares, biopsies and surgery.

I was single again after being in a not so healthy relationship for seven years.

It felt like I was starting over and at the same time felt like I had never begun.

I was too busy running through life doing the things I thought I was supposed to and taking care of everyone(thing) else: my mom, my schooling, my career, my partner.

And in 2015, I realized this: I didn’t have a relationship with myself.

I didn’t know what I wanted...

I didn’t know how to connect with myself... or be a friend to myself...

I didn’t know how to trust myself or how to feel confidence…

So in the act of opening up the KAYAK website and randomly choosing a country (Greece) to visit by myself, I made a decision: I was going to build a relationship with myself and I needed support to do it.
